This role will be focused on three major areas: Recruiting and retaining volunteers, including corporate, groups, and individuals with the intent of converting volunteers into donors and organizational ambassadors; Engaging the community through special events like the annual golf tournament; and Managing programs to maintain current relationships and to find and develop new ones.

This position reports to the Chief Executive Officer, but gets guidance from and works closely with the Director of Resource Development. This is a full-time non-exempt position.

Major duties:

Ensure Habitat for Humanity Cabarrus County has enough volunteers to fully support staff and program

Research and seek out new, potential partnerships to support our mission and goals

Execute development strategy to convert volunteers to donors and organizational ambassadors

Grow and strengthen current volunteer relationships

Recruit volunteers including group, individual, skills-based and interns

Update and maintain the volunteer schedule based on varying program needs, working closely with program staff

Maintain the volunteer database identifying areas for streamlining and growth

Track, report and evaluate volunteer statistics

Engage the public in our mission by attending and speaking at events

Lead volunteer orientations and give tours to prospective partners

Develop, enhance and update volunteer materials as needed

Plan and organize events to raise funds for HFHCC

Track the overall event expenses regularly

Carefully supervise event preparation activities

Analyze and evaluate event results

Create, coordinate and oversee community engagement programs (i.e. playhouse builds)

Other tasks as assigned

Requirements:

Strong organizational and written/verbal communication skills

Detail oriented

Strong interpersonal and public speaking skills

Ability to work independently and in a variety of settings, as well as collaborating with a diverse staff

Knowledge of Microsoft Office, Google Drive and social media

Bachelor’s degree preferred
